💡 What is a deep groove ball bearing used for in compact stainless steel applications?
Deep groove ball bearings are handy for letting shafts spin smoothly in tight spaces. - handy for hobby robotics and small gear assemblies - supports radial loads with low friction for reliable operation - stainless steel versions resist moisture and corrosion - a good pick for compact drive systems and linear actuators
